Jimeng LoRA快速上手:Web UI侧边栏模型控制台操作全图解
1. 认识Jimeng LoRA:轻量、高效、可演化的文生图测试方案
🧪 Jimeng(即梦)LoRA不是一套“成品模型”,而是一套面向风格演化过程的轻量级训练成果集合。它基于Z-Image-Turbo这一高性能文生图底座,聚焦于中文审美语境下的梦幻、空灵、柔美视觉风格持续迭代——从第1个Epoch到第50个Epoch,每个版本都记录着模型对“即梦”风格理解的细微变化。
你不需要为每个Epoch单独部署一个Web UI,也不用反复重启服务、清空显存、重新加载底座。Jimeng LoRA系统把这件事变得像切换播放列表一样简单:底座只加载一次,LoRA按需热插拔。它专为想亲眼看见训练过程如何塑造风格的人设计——设计师验证风格走向、研究员对比收敛路径、创作者寻找最契合当下的表达版本。
这个系统不追求“最大参数量”或“最强多模态”,它追求的是最小干预下的最大可观测性:你输入一句话,选一个Epoch,点击生成,3秒内就能看到那个特定训练阶段“眼中的梦境”长什么样。
2. 系统架构与核心价值:为什么不用重载底座也能换LoRA?
2.1 底座与LoRA的分工逻辑
Z-Image-Turbo作为底座,承担了图像生成的“骨架能力”:布局理解、结构建模、基础质感渲染。而Jimeng LoRA则像一套可更换的“神经滤镜”,只微调底座中关键注意力层的权重,注入特定风格偏好。二者关系不是“替换”,而是“叠加+调制”。
传统做法是:换一个LoRA → 卸载整个底座 → 重新加载底座+新LoRA → 等待显存分配 → 启动推理。整个过程耗时30~90秒,且极易因多次加载引发CUDA内存碎片,导致OOM崩溃。
Jimeng LoRA系统彻底绕开了这个瓶颈:
- 底座常驻显存:启动时一次性加载Z-Image-Turbo至GPU,全程锁定,不释放;
- LoRA权重动态挂载:切换版本时,仅卸载旧LoRA的少量参数(通常<100MB),加载新LoRA的
safetensors文件(同样<100MB),毫秒级完成; - 权重隔离机制:每个LoRA加载后自动绑定独立命名空间,杜绝跨版本参数残留或意外叠加。
实测数据:在RTX 4090(24GB)环境下,单次LoRA切换平均耗时0.83秒,整套12个Epoch版本全部切换一遍仅需10秒;而传统方式完成同等操作平均需167秒——效率提升近200倍,且显存占用稳定在18.2GB±0.3GB,无抖动。
2.2 自然排序:让版本选择回归直觉
LoRA训练产出的文件夹名通常是这样的:
jimeng_1/ jimeng_10/ jimeng_100/ jimeng_2/ jimeng_20/按字母序排列,jimeng_10会排在jimeng_2前面——这完全违背人类对训练进程的理解(10轮当然在2轮之后)。Jimeng系统内置智能排序模块,自动识别路径名中的数字序列,按数值大小重排:
正确顺序:jimeng_1→jimeng_2→jimeng_10→jimeng_20→jimeng_100
❌ 传统排序:jimeng_1→jimeng_10→jimeng_100→jimeng_2→jimeng_20
这个细节看似微小,却极大降低了多版本对比的认知成本。当你想观察“风格从生涩到成熟”的渐进过程时,滑动下拉菜单就能线性浏览,无需手动计算或重命名。
2.3 零配置扫描:新增版本,刷新即见
你只需把新训练好的LoRA文件夹(含safetensors权重文件)丢进指定目录,比如:
./lora/jimeng_v2_20240520/ └── jimeng_v2_20240520.safetensors无需修改任何Python脚本、YAML配置或环境变量。下次打开Web UI,侧边栏下拉菜单里就会自动出现jimeng_v2_20240520选项——系统在页面加载时实时扫描目录,构建最新版本列表。
这对快速验证微调策略特别友好:今天试了学习率调整,明天试了数据增强,后天加了新提示词模板……所有结果都能在同一套UI里并排比较,真正实现“训练-验证-决策”闭环。
3. Web UI侧边栏模型控制台:三步完成LoRA切换与生成
3.1 启动服务与访问界面
确保已按项目README完成依赖安装与模型放置。启动命令如下:
cd jimeng-lora-webui python app.py服务启动成功后,终端将输出类似提示:
INFO: Uvicorn running on http://127.0.0.1:8501 INFO: Application startup complete.此时,在浏览器中打开http://127.0.0.1:8501,即可进入Jimeng LoRA测试台主界面。整个UI采用Streamlit构建,左侧为固定宽度侧边栏(模型控制台),右侧为主工作区(提示词输入+生成预览)。
注意:首次访问可能需等待3~5秒加载底座模型,后续所有操作均无需再次等待。
3.2 侧边栏模型控制台详解(全图解)
侧边栏是整个系统的“指挥中枢”,共包含4个核心控件,全部位于页面左侧垂直区域:
① LoRA版本下拉菜单
标题:“Select Jimeng LoRA Version”
显示当前已扫描到的所有版本,按自然序排列。默认选中列表末尾项(即最高Epoch数版本,代表最新训练成果)。点击展开后,可直接鼠标悬停查看各版本完整路径,避免命名歧义。② 当前挂载状态标签
标题:“Loaded LoRA”
实时显示当前生效的LoRA文件名(如jimeng_42.safetensors),字体加粗+绿色背景,一目了然。切换下拉菜单后,此处内容秒级更新,无需点击“确认”按钮。③ 生成参数面板
包含:Steps:采样步数(默认30,建议20~40)CFG Scale:提示词相关性(默认7,Jimeng风格推荐6~8)Resolution:输出尺寸(默认1024×1024,支持1024×768等常用比例)Seed:随机种子(留空则每次生成不同,填数字可复现结果)
④ 一键生成按钮
标题:“Generate Image”
橙色高亮按钮,位于面板底部。点击后,系统自动执行:校验Prompt → 加载/切换LoRA(如需)→ 启动Z-Image-Turbo推理 → 返回图像。
关键提示:所有操作均为“所见即所得”。你看到的“Loaded LoRA”就是此刻参与生成的版本,无需额外“应用”或“保存配置”。
3.3 Prompt输入区:用对关键词,唤醒即梦风格
主工作区分为上下两部分:
上半区:正面提示词(Positive Prompt)
文本框标题:“Prompt (English/Chinese-English mix recommended)”。
推荐写法:- 主体描述 + Jimeng专属风格词 + 质量强化词
- 示例:
portrait of a young woman in moonlight, dreamlike atmosphere, ethereal glow, soft pastel palette, intricate hair details, masterpiece, best quality, 8k
❌ 避免写法: - 纯中文长句(如“一个穿着汉服的古风美女站在樱花树下”),SDXL对中英混合提示更鲁棒;
- 过度堆砌风格词(如
dreamy dreamlike ethereal magical fantasy surreal),2~3个精准词效果优于5个泛化词。
下半区:负面提示词(Negative Prompt)
文本框标题:“Negative Prompt (Pre-configured for quality)”
系统已预置通用过滤项:low quality, worst quality, normal quality, jpeg artifacts, signature, watermark, username, blurry, bad anatomy, extra digit, fewer digits, cropped, poorly drawn hands, deformed, disfigured。
你只需在默认内容后追加特定需求,例如:- 想排除现代元素 → 追加
, modern clothing, smartphone, car - 想强化面部清晰度 → 追加
, deformed face, asymmetrical eyes
- 想排除现代元素 → 追加
3.4 生成结果与对比技巧
点击“Generate Image”后,右侧预览区将显示:
- 顶部:生成耗时(如
Inference time: 2.4s)和所用LoRA版本; - 中部:高清生成图(1024×1024);
- 底部:本次Prompt文本(可复制)及“Download”按钮。
高效对比多版本的小技巧:
- 固定Prompt不变,只切换侧边栏LoRA版本,连续生成;
- 每次生成后,右键图片 → “在新标签页中打开图像”,保留多个标签页;
- 平铺浏览器窗口,横向对比不同Epoch的细节差异:
jimeng_5:轮廓略硬,色彩饱和度偏高;jimeng_25:光影过渡更柔和,发丝纹理开始丰富;jimeng_42:空气感明显增强,背景虚化更自然,整体更接近“即梦”理想态。
这种对比无需导出、无需命名、无需外部工具,全部在浏览器内完成。
4. 常见问题与避坑指南:让第一次尝试就成功
4.1 启动报错:“OSError: Unable to load weights”
- 原因:指定LoRA目录为空,或其中无
.safetensors文件; - 解决:检查
config.py中LORA_DIR路径是否正确,确认该路径下存在至少一个含.safetensors后缀的文件(如jimeng_1.safetensors),文件权限为可读。
4.2 切换LoRA后,生成图风格无变化
- 原因:底座模型未正确加载,或LoRA权重未实际挂载;
- 排查步骤:
- 查看终端日志,确认是否有
Loading LoRA: jimeng_x.safetensors字样; - 检查侧边栏“Loaded LoRA”标签是否实时更新;
- 尝试使用极简Prompt测试:
a cat, dreamlike,观察jimeng_1与jimeng_42生成猫的毛发质感差异。
- 查看终端日志,确认是否有
4.3 生成图出现严重畸变或文字水印
- 原因:Negative Prompt被意外清空,或填入了冲突关键词(如
text与logo同时出现可能触发反向优化); - 对策:
- 点击Negative Prompt框右上角“Reset”按钮,恢复系统默认;
- 如需自定义,优先使用逗号分隔,避免空格连接(如
bad anatomy, extra limbs而非bad anatomy extra limbs)。
4.4 显存不足(CUDA out of memory)
- 原因:同时开启过多浏览器标签页,或分辨率设得过高;
- 即时缓解:
- 将Resolution临时改为
768×768; - 关闭其他无关标签页;
- 在侧边栏参数中将
Steps降至20;
- 将Resolution临时改为
- 长期方案:启用
--xformers启动参数(需提前安装xformers库),可降低20%显存占用。
5. 总结:把LoRA演化过程,变成一场可视化的创作对话
Jimeng LoRA Web UI不是一个“又一个Stable Diffusion前端”,它是一个为模型演化而生的观测仪器。它把原本藏在训练日志和评估图表里的抽象进程,转化成你指尖滑动下拉菜单、眼睛直观比对图像的具身体验。
你不再需要猜测“第30轮是不是比第20轮更好”,而是能真实看到:
jimeng_15的云朵边缘还带着一丝生硬的锯齿;jimeng_33开始学会用柔焦模糊处理远景;jimeng_42让人物皮肤透出微妙的次表面散射光感。
这种颗粒度的洞察,正是高质量风格微调的核心壁垒。而Jimeng LoRA系统,用一套轻量、稳定、零配置的UI,把这道壁垒拆解成了三步:选版本、输提示、点生成。
无论你是刚跑通第一个LoRA的新手,还是每天要验证5个微调方案的工程师,这套工具都在说同一句话:别再和模型‘猜谜’了,直接看它怎么‘做梦’。
获取更多AI镜像
想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。